Cursive Ellal 11 is a light, very narrow, medium contrast, italic, very short x-height font.

A slender, right-slanted script with a predominantly monoline feel and occasional pressure-like thickening on turns and downstrokes. Letterforms are tall and compact, with long ascenders and descenders and a notably small x-height, creating a refined vertical rhythm. Strokes are smooth and continuous with frequent looped entries and exits; connections are implied and often achieved through extended terminal strokes rather than strict joining at every letter. Counters are open and lightly drawn, and capitals are simplified but expressive, using sweeping curves and occasional flourish-like cross strokes.
Best suited to short-to-medium display settings where its delicate strokes and tall proportions can stay crisp—such as branding accents, product packaging, invitations, quotes, and social media graphics. It can also work as a secondary script paired with a clean sans in headings, but is less ideal for long body text or very small sizes due to its light construction and compact lowercase.
The font reads as relaxed yet polished, conveying a fashionable handwritten tone with a light, breezy confidence. Its quick, flowing construction feels personal and contemporary, while the tall proportions and looping gestures add a hint of sophistication.
The design appears intended to mimic a fast, stylish personal hand with controlled loops and a clean, modern finish. It prioritizes graceful movement and signature-like word shapes over strict uniform connections, aiming for an elegant handwritten display voice.
Capitals stand out through larger, more gestural openings and elongated curves, giving words a signature-like presence. Numerals follow the same airy stroke logic, leaning forward with minimal ornamentation and clear, handwritten shapes.
